RONALD STEWART TESTIMONIAL FUND

We have received 5s for the above fund from Mrs Stamp, 547 Colombo street, Christchurch. In forwarding a sum of 10s for the same object, Mr J B Crowley Waipori, writes:—'l am very sorry to hear or Mr. Stewart's illness, and sincerely hope that, by the grace of God, he may soon recover. I have read many of his works in the A.C.T.S. pamphlets '
